Why A Shower Replacement Makes Sense
Most shower replacements begin with a familiar pattern, a little wear, then a lot of frustration. When grout keeps cracking, caulk keeps failing, or the pan flexes underfoot, you are usually looking at more than surface wear.
In Prichard, moisture is not a minor detail. Coastal humidity and warm temperatures make tired grout and aging surrounds break down faster than many homeowners expect. If the shower base is cracked, the valve is failing, or the surround has softened from years of water exposure, replacement is usually the cleaner long-term decision.

What To Expect During A Shower Replacement
Most shower replacement projects are more straightforward than homeowners expect, but the details matter. A proper tear-out lets the installer see whether the shower pan, drain assembly, and backing materials need correction before the new shower is set.

Fast does not mean careless. The best installers still check the structure, seal the joints well, and make sure the new shower drains as designed.
A clean design is nice, but the wrong material will create maintenance headaches later. Acrylic systems are popular because they are low maintenance and easy to wipe down, while tile can offer a custom look if the waterproofing is done right.

Glass and hardware choices matter too. Sliding doors save space, hinged doors feel more open, and a fixed panel can work well in a curbless setup.
